This morning, even moderate republicans who were still on the fence about Brett Kavanaugh appeared to be falling in line. Senator jeff flake, who was as of last night telling reporters that this was a tough decision for him and who was reportedly visibly torn over whether or not to confirm kavanaugh announced this morning that in fact he would vote to confirm kavanaugh to the Supreme Court. The white house expressed pleasure with the decision, as did republican senators. There were even reports this morning that democratic senator joe manchin had decided to join and vote to confirm kavanaugh as well. His office later denied those reports. This morning, it really felt like this was it, game over. Until suddenly, it wasnt. Throughout the morning, hundreds of protesters swarmed Senate Office buildings.
